507 providers in Cardio-oncology, Child And Adolescent Psychiatry, Internal Medicine, Pediatric Allergy And Immunology

507 providers in Cardio-oncology, Child And Adolescent Psychiatry, Internal Medicine, Pediatric Allergy And Immunology